Pros

The products are great and you can't argue with their financial strength for 70+ years. Work / life balance can pretty good (unless you're an accountant). People are personable and build real friendships at work, especially since so many people stay there for their whole careers.

Cons

Finanically they take a very short sighted view, looking at only the current quarter and year and starving investment in some basic things to make people's jobs easier or get cost savings in the long term. Focus on product is good, but actually getting tools to help do the rest of operations easier never get done. The downside of people staying there so long is that they lack original ideas, and have trouble moving forward because people who have been there a long time will never be fired and so can be totally ineffective without being dealt with.

Pros

Education benefits (currently covering 50%) of tuition for approved schools Consistent profitability Defined career progression within the Controllers organization Opportunities to work at a variety of divisions and countries in a variety of positions while building seniority and vesting for pension.

Cons

Limited authority to make decisions at any level below Controller Senior Management directs actions and strategies without (or with limited) input from professional staff. This is very dissatisfying as we have often already set the course of action being recommended, but now management believes we are taking these actions because we were directed, there is no recognition that we can contribute as a team. Inadequate, aging computer equipment. While this does not prevent me from doing my job it significantly lessens my effectiveness and efficiency. Poor to non-existent work / life balance. No recognition from management of the additional efforts in additional time and weekends worked to meet increasing workload and compensate for poor systems capability.
